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 176212, here are decompositions:

  • 5 + 176207 = 176212
  • 11 + 176201 = 176212
  • 53 + 176159 = 176212
  • 59 + 176153 = 176212
  • 83 + 176129 = 176212
  • 89 + 176123 = 176212
  • 131 + 176081 = 176212
  • 149 + 176063 = 176212

Showing the first eight; more decompositions exist.
